About this campground

Tucked away like a well-kept secret among towering evergreens, Little Boulder Campground has earned its reputation as a cherished retreat for those who know where to find tranquility. Here, where the gentle murmur of the Potlatch River mingles with the whisper of wind through ancient trees, 17 thoughtfully designed campsites await both tent enthusiasts and RV adventurers. Each site offers generous parking space, while an overflow area ensures that even during peak seasons, there's room for everyone seeking refuge in this forested sanctuary.
The campground offers 17 developed sites suitable for both RVs and tents. All sites provide ample parking space.

Geological RegionNestled within the magnificent expanse of the Nez Perce-Clearwater National Forests, Little Boulder Campground sits in one of Idaho's most pristine wilderness areas. This heavily forested region, carved by the patient flow of the Potlatch River over millennia, showcases the raw beauty of the Pacific Northwest's inland forests, where volcanic soils have nurtured some of the most spectacular old-growth timber in the American West.
